Transaction 53a58ffefa5b22ee2f9747e9243896ec3598497f0339c9eabb7fdf10efab41b9
1 Input
2 Outputs
- 53a58ffefa5b22ee2f9747e9243896ec3598497f0339c9eabb7fdf10efab41b9:0
- 53a58ffefa5b22ee2f9747e9243896ec3598497f0339c9eabb7fdf10efab41b9:1
value 5819
address 17DvKzJuV8W5ZNnHJAeV7pCMXEwW5KsWrh
value 766914
address 34WmCuH44LBBiUmqHUChDaHjHXGXG4eX7z